Handing off the Dunmere release. Main open item: flaky DNS resolution on the resolver pool behind the Copperline edge — retries mask it but deploy health checks intermittently fail. Workaround: pin the deploy agent to the secondary resolver until infra ships the patch. Nothing else blocking. You'll need to re-sign the hotfix bundle when infra's fix lands; current deploy key is below.

release key, kafog-tajog: bky13_KpX8yjD5wzaFq

Off-site run checklist — item 7. Seed samples for the Marrow Creek trial plot: 12 sealed envelopes, cooler box, desiccant packs fresh. Labels match the Glint Agronomy batch sheet. Keep upright, out of sun, no overnight holds. Receiving confirms count against the manifest before signing. Agronomist on site by 08:30. The confidential courier hand-over instruction is stated below.

dispatch memo: the sorius tamius courier leaves the praeth ledger at gate 4873 under passcode 928014

During the Quillbase incident, support folks merged duplicate customer records by eye, and a few wrong merges slipped through — untangling those took days. Going forward, the dedupe tool will show a side-by-side preview with a confidence score before anything is merged, and low-confidence pairs get parked for a second look instead of auto-merging. No more guessing. Interim guidance for handling dupe tickets while the tooling lands is posted on the internal page below.

wiki page, bagef-yajof: https://sentry.sivrelcloud.corp/board